Устройство обработки сигналов электромузыкальных инструментов

Иллюстрации

Показать все

Реферат

 

Изобретение может быть использовано в музыкальных инструментах с преобразователями механических, акустических колебаний звуковой частоты в электрические. Устройство содержит звукосниматель 1.1, предварительный усилитель 2.1, блок 3.1 выделения основного тона, блок 4.1 измерения периода, запоминающий регистр 5.1. компаратор 6.1, счетчик 7.1 адреса, запоминающее устройство 8.1, цифроаналоговый преобразователь 9.1, усилитель 10.1 управляемый напряжением, полосовой фильтр 11.1, переключатель 12,1 тембра, суммирующий усилитель 13.1, тактовый генератор 14, счетчик 15.1 импульсов, делитель 16.1 частоты, блок 17.1 выделения и формирования огибающей, блок 18.1 выбора огибающей , инвертор 19.1, блок 20.1 задержки, программатор 21. 4 ил.

союз соВетских

СОЦИАЛИСТИЧЕСКИХ

РЕСПУБЛИК (я)л 6 10 Н 1/40, 5/00, 7/00

ГОСУДАРСТВЕННЫЙ КОМИТЕТ

ПО ИЗОБРЕТЕНИЯМ И ОТКРЫТИЯМ

ПРИ ГКНТ СССР

ОПИСАНИЕ ИЗОБРЕТЕНИЯ

К ASTOPCKOMY СВИДЕТЕЛЬСТВУ (21) 4814946/21 (22) 12.02.90 (46) 07.07.92. Бюл, N 25 (71) Научно-производственное обьединение

"Импульс" (72) В.В.Машлиенко (53) 621,317 (088.8) (56) Патент США

¹ 4302999, кл, G 10 Н 7/00, 1981, Заявка Японии

¹ 63-13556, кл, G 01 Н 1/40, 7/00, 1983.

Авторское свидетельство СССР

N 960921, кл. G 10 Н 5/06, 1980, (54) УСТРОЙСТВО ОБРАБОТКИ СИГНАЛОВ

ЭЛ ЕКТРО МУЗЫ КАЛ Ь HblX И НСТРУМ ЕНТО В (57) Изобретение может быть использовано в музыкальных инструментах с преобразо„„5U„„1746400 А1 вателями механических, акустических колебаний звуковой частоты в электрические.

Устройство содержит звукосниматель 1.1, предварительный усилитель 2.1, блок 3.1 выделения основного тона, блок 4.1 измерения периода, запоминающий регистр 5.1, компаратор 6,1, счетчик 7.1 адреса. запоминающее устройство 8,1, цифроаналоговый преобразователь 9.1, усилитель 10,1 управляемый напряжением, полосовой фильтр

11.1, переключатель 12,1 тембра, суммирующий усилитель 13,1, тактовый генератор

14, счетчик 15.1 импульсов, делитель 16.1 частоты, блок 17.1 выделения и формирования огибающей, блок 18.1 выбора огибающей, инвертор 19,1, блок 20.1 задержки, программатор 21. 4 ил.

Изобретение относится к электромузыкальным инструментам и может быть использовано в музыкальных инструментах с преобразователями механических, акустических колебаний звуковой частоты в электрические, в частности, в элетрогитарах, а также в измерительной технике в качестве высокостабильных генераторов перестраиваемой частоты, в умножителях частоты звукового диапазона.

Известны устройства для формирования музыкальных сигналов различной формы, содержащие генератор импульсов, делитель частоты, адресный счетчик, запоминающее устройство, цифроаналоговый преобразователь.

Недостатком известных устройств является то, что в качестве сигнала адресации используется сигнал генератора заданной амплитуды, что не дает возможности их применения для обработки аналоговых сигналов с за ухающей амплитудой реальных электромузы кал ькых инструментов.

Наиболее близким по технической сущности к данному устройству являешься одноголосый электромузыкальный инструмент, содержащий датчик сигнала, выход которого через предварительный усллитель подключен к входу блока выделенля основкого тона и соединенные последовательно ламеритель периода, запоминающий регистр, их входы установки в ноль соединены с шиной сигналов с5росВ, а выход запоминающего регистра соединен с первой группой входов компараторв, вторая групг а входов которого соединена с выходом счетчика импульсов, который входом обнуленля соединен с выходом компаратора, а счетным входом соединен с выходом тактового генератора и входом делителя частоты, имеащега своей нагрузкой тактовый вход измерителя периода. Компврвтор кроме счетчика нагружен нв формирователь гармоник и субгармоник, сигналы с выхода которого подаются на вход формирователя тембра, подключенного последовательно через усилитель к акуСТИЧЕСКОй СИСТЕМЕ. УСТРойСТВО ЗаПОМИНавт с наперед заданной точнос;гьа частоту гармоники спектра, полученную иэ входного сигнала основного тона, являющуюся наименьшим общим кратным (НОК) частот гармоник воспроизводимого спектра, и осуществляет последующее деление частоты гврмоники нв делители НОК, полученные в рвзультатв гармоники и субгармоникл склвдыввются с определенными весами харвктерными для звучания имитируемого инструмента. Длительность выходного сигнала нв зависит от длительности сигка2О

3„ 1 лr;

-4 ly ла, полученного в датчике, а определяется желанием исполнителя.

Недостатком известного устройства является следующее, Предложенный метод формирования гармоник и субгармоник затрудняет формирование требуемой формы выходного сигнала, так как получаемые гармоники и субгармоники путем деления частоты имеют одинаковые начальные фазы, а как известно, фазочастоткый спектр произвольной формы сигнала имеет сложную эависимосгь, кроме того, полученный в результате деления меандр в качестве отдельной гармоники в свою очередь имеет широкий спектр с набором гармоник, что при синтеаировании определенных тембров будет затруднять выбор нужного тембра, Отсутствие блоков для выделения огибающей входного сигнала и накладывания ее на синтезированный сигнал делает невоамо>кным применение устройства в элекгромуэыкальных инструментах, размах сигнала которых носит затухающий характер, Цель изобретения — приближение тембровыххарактеристикустройства ктембровым характеристикам реальных инструментов.

Данное устройство расширяет возможности электромузыкального икструмекта, например электрогитары. Благодаоя используемому методу появляется возможность имитировать звучание различных глузыкальных инструментов. Для этого необходимо изменить форму входного сигнала, сдел",ò-.ü ее аналогичной форме сигка,;;:. "..:итируемого музыкального икструмек -а, Введенные в устройство блоки позволяют производить считывание данных с оперативного запоминающего устройства (СЗУ) с частотой, пропорциональной час оте входного сигнала, и накладывание преобразованной огибающей входного сигнала в усилителе управляемого напряжением на синтезированную форму сигнала на выходе цифроаналогового преобразователя (ЦАП).

На фиг, 1 представлена блок-схема одкого какала устройства обработк|л сигналов электромуз лкэльных инструментов (ЭМИ), На фиг, 2 — 4 — временные диаграммы, поясH",roùèe рабо у устройства.

Устройство обработки сигналов ЭМИ содержит несколько однотипных каналов, количество которых соответствует количеству одноголосных источников звука и соответствующих с ними преобразователей звуковых сигналов в электрические, Примером может служить электрогитара, имеющая звукосниматели, Один из каналов, блок-схGMB которого показана HA фиг. 1, содержит последовательно соединенные зву1746400

5 0

50

55 косниматель 1.1, предварительный усилитель 2.1, блок 3.1 выделения основного тона, блок 4,1 измерения периода, запоминающий регистр 5,1, компаратор 6.1, счетчик 7.1 адреса, запоминающее устройство 8.1, цифроаналоговый преобразователь 9.1, усилитель 10.1, управляемый напряжением, полосовой фильтр 11.1, переключатель 12.1 тембра, суммирующий усилитель 13,1, Тактовый генератор 14 имеет разветвленный выход, каждый из его выходов соединен с соответствующим счетчиком

15,1 импульсов. Делитель 16.1 частоты, входом соединенный с TBKTQBblM генератором, также имеет разветвлеНный выход, каждый из которых соединен с блоком 4.1 измерения периода своего канала. Кроме того, устройство канала содержит счетчик 15.1, соединенный с второй группой входов компаратора 6.1, блок 17.1 выделения и формирования огибающей соединенный с блоком

18,1 выбора огибающей и с выходом предварительного усилителя, а выход блока выделения и формировании огибающей подключен к управляющему входу усилителя 10,1, управляемого напряжением. Инвертор 19.1, вход которого соединен с выходом блока 3,1 выделения основного тона, а выход через блок 20.1 задержки — с входом обнуления блока 4.1 измерения периода и входом разрешения записи блока запоминающего регистра 5.1. Программатор 21 является общим для всех каналов, выход которого одновременно соединен со всеми входами ввода данных оперативных запоминающих устройств.

Блок 17.1 выделяет огибающую сигнала (фиг, 3, а), полученного с блока 2,1 с помощью детектора и сглаживающего фильтра, Далее огибающая сигнала (фиг. 3, б) поступает на компаратор напряжения, где формируется прямоугольный импульс (фиг, 3, в), по длительности равный длительности звучания ноты, Этот импульс преобразуется соответствующим образом с помощью реактивных цепей, Постоянную времени и вид цепи можно скоммути ровать с помощью переключателей, находящихся в блоке 18.1.

Выбранная форма огибающей (фиг. 3, г, 2 или фиг. 3, г 1) подается на управляющий вход усилителя 10.1, который используется как амплитудный модулятор, форма выходного сигнала которого представлена на фиг, 3, д.

Согласно теоремы Котельникова частота следования отсчетов fg сигнала S(t) определяется как

fg = 2fm

Если выбрать частоту fm. равную максимальной частоте слышимого диапазона частот 20 кГц, то

fg = 40.10 Гц.

А частоту основного тона имитируемого инструмента, равную fv = 100 Гц, тогда максимальное количество выборок v на периоде сигнала Я(ф ч = fglfu = 400.

При восьмиразрядном цифроаналоговом преобразователе (ЦАП). объем памяти запоминающего устройства 8.1 равен 400 байт.

w = v р = 400 ° 8 = 400 байт, где р — разрядность ЦАП, Программирование запоминающего устройства 8.1 производится с помощью фотографии или рисунка формы сигнала имитируемого музыкального инструмента.

Так как предлагаемое устройство является, многоканальным, в электрогитаре число каналов определяется числом струн, Для каж- дой струны выбирается частота сигнала в середине звукоразряда, осциллограмма которого затем фотографируется, Сигнал на фотографии дискретизируется по времени (фиг: 4), Временная ось делится на количество выборок, каждому моменту времени t<

tz, ..., tg.,ставится в соответствие мгновенное значение сигнала S(t), которое переводится в двоичную форму и записывается в запоминающем устройстве 8.1, Перевод в двоичную форму записи осуществляется согласно (1)

Рл = Ami 2 /Am, (1) где А — максимальное отклонение сигнала (фиг. 4) в момент времени тм;

А < — отклонение сигнала в моменты времени тм по возрастанию; р — разрядность ЦАП, Полученное значение Рл округляется, переводи ся в двоичную форму записи и записывается в ОЗУ, блок 8.1. На практике сигнал S(t) основного тона музыкального инструмента fU = 100 Гц не содержит гармонику с частотой fm = 20 кГц, следовательно количество отсчетов v меньше 400. Для точного определения fm сигнал S(t) подают на анализатор спектра.

Устройство одного из каналов (фиг. 1) работает следующим образом.

Электрический сигнал, полученный в датчике 1.1, усиливаясь в предварительном усилителе 6,1, преобразуется в блоке 3.1 выделения основного тона в импульсы прямоугольной формы. В соответствии с числом

N, которое получено при измерении длительности импульса, равного половине периода сигналов, поступающих с датчика 1.1 в блок 4.1 измерения периода. на выходе

1746400 компаратора 6,1 формируе,; частота которого равна результату деления тактовой частоты на число N . Полученный сигнал т на выходе компаратора 6.1 а адресном счетчике 7.1 преобразуется в параллельный код, являющийся адресом оперативного запоминающего устройства 8.1, хранящего в цифровом аиде отдельные выборки сигнала, форма которого была наперед задана, Путем периодического считывания информации .из ОЗЧ 8,1 и преобразования в цифроаналоговом преобразователе 9,1, на выходе которого в аналоговом аиде вырабатываются выборки, амплитуда которых повторяет форму заданного сигнала, На получвнный анало овый сигнал в т силителе

10.1, управляемом напряжением, накладывается огибэющая, сформированная в блоке

17.1 выделения и формирования огибающей. С выхода усилителя, управляемого напряжением, аналоговый сигнал может быть, пропущен через полосовой фильтр 11.1, ot.раничивающий наличие в спектре сигнала высокочастотные составляющие или благодаря наличию пеерключэтеля 12,1, непосредственно на суммирующий усилитель

13.1, который суммирует взвешивая сигналы всех каналов в зависимости от положения регуляторов уровня (на блок-схеме не показано). С выхода суммирующего усилителя сигнал. может быть подан на дополнительные устройства обработки сигнала (на блок-схеме не показано).

В качестве программатора 21 оперативных запоминающих устройств может служить как микропроцессор, так и самостоятельное устройство, содержащее переключатели.

Сигнал с частотой тактового генератора с одной стороны служит единицей измерения частоты сигнала на выходе компаратора, с другой — значение этой частоты поделенное на число К в блоке делителя 16.1 частоты служит для измерения длительности входных импульсов звуковой частоты.

Длительность периода измерительных импульсов равна

Ти- K-Tr, (2) где Ти — длительность периода измерительных импульсов;

Тт — длительность периода тактовых импульсов;

К вЂ” коэффициент деления тактовой частоты (представляет собой целое число), По заполнении импульса звуковой частоты, длительность которого равна половине периода (фиг, 2, б), импульсами измерения, последние подсчитываются счетчиком блока 4.1 измерения. Сброс счетчика 4.1 измерения осуществляется по переднему фронту инвертированного и задержанного импульса звуковой частоты, который qecrynaer с блока 3.1 выделения основного тона через инвертор 9.1 и блок

5 20.1 задержки. Задержка инвертированного сигнала осуществляется на время, которое необходимо для записи информации в sanoминающий регистр и не должно превышать четвертой части периода входного сигнала

10 звуковой частоты:

1

==T3MHH (3} где tç — время задержки сигнала в блоке задержки 3:

15 Ts> — минимальная длительность периода сигналов звуковой частоты.

Информация, поступающая в запоминающий регистр 5,1 с блока 4.1 измерения, записывается по переднему фронту сигна20 ла, поступающего с блока 19.1 инвертирования сигнала и сохраняется гам в течение периода сигнала звуковой частоты, поступающего с датчика 1.1, Вследствие того, что частота измерительных импульсов в К раэ

25 меньше тактовой частоты, счетчик 15.1 импульсов успеет несколько раз достичь до числа N, тем самым на выходе компаратора при равенстве двух чисел N и И, поступающих на первую и вторую группу входов со30 ответственно, образуются импульсы с частотой тв, следовательно: твых = тт/N, (4) з в/(КТт), (5) где гз g — длительность импульсов сигнала

35 звуковой частоты;

fT — частота следования импульсов тактового генератора 14.

Тэк как входной сигнал блока 4,1 измерения периода представляет собой меандр

40 с частотой основного тона сформированный в олоке 3.1 выделения основного тона, то

rç в= T»/2 = 1/2тзв, (6) где Т в — длительность периода импульсов звуковой частоты основного тона; тзв — частота следования импульсов сиг-. нала основного тона.

Выходная частота компаратора, îïðåделяющая астоту следования выборок на выходе цифроаналогового преобразователя

9.1 согласно (4); вых = т/N = 2К1зв (7)

Количество выборок укладывающихся на периоде входного сигнала звуковой частоты определяется как:

6 = вых/ зв = 2K (8)

Разрешающая способность блока 4,1 измерения по частоте определяется длительностью периода импульсов измерительного сигнала Т, и равна

1746400 ййй

E !

ЛЛЛППППППППППЛПППЛШ (! !

1 I)!

Д

7зе ч

+ f3B = зв 1/(зв + К Тт), (9) где Л f3B — разрешающая способность по частоте блока 4.1 измерения.

Пример, который позволит реально оценить частоту тактового генератора и раз- 5 решающую способность, Выберем частотный диапазон шестиструнной гитары с Ьмин

= 80 Гц и 1змвкс = 1 кГц, а 1т = 100 МГц, К =

10 согласно (8), (7), (5), (9) соответственно получим при 1змин = 80 Гц, 6 = 20, живых = 1600 10

Гц, N = 62500, Л f3 = 6,4 10 Гц, На верхнем пределе частотного диапазона при 1змакс =

1000 Гц G = 20. 1вых = 2 10 Гц, N = 5 10 д1зв=

4 3

=0,1 Гц.

Использование в качестве сигнала ад- 15 ресации оперативного запоминающего устройства значения частоты основного тона, а также наличие блока выделения и формирования огибающей позволяет неучитывать конкретный тип ЭМИ, Использование 03У, 20 в которое может быть записана любая форма сигнала имитируемого инструмента с достаточной степенью достоверности, позволяет сократить расходы на разработку устройств обработки сигналов для каждого 25 в отдельности типа электромузыкальных инструментов.

Формула изобретения

Устройство обработки сигналов злект- 30 ромузыкальных инструментов, содержащее усилитель, датчик сигнала, выход которого через предварительный усилитель подключен к входу блока выделения основного тона, выход которого подключен к входу блока 35 измерения периода, выходы которого подключены к входам запоминающего регистра, выходы которого соединены с первой группой входов компаратора, вторая группа входов которого соединена с выходом счет- 40 чика импульсов, вход сброса которого соединен с выходом компаратора, а счетный вход подключен к выходу тактового генератора и входу делителя частоты, выход которого подключен к тактовому входу блока измерения периода, о т л и ч а ю щ е е с я тем, что, с целью приближения тембровых характеристик устройства к тембровым характеристикам реальных инструментов, усилитель выполнен управляемым напряжением и введены счетчик адреса, запоминающее устройство, программатор, цифроаналоговый и реоб разо вател ь, блок выбора огибающей, блок выделения и формирования огибающей, полосовой фильтр, переключатель тембра, суммирующий усилитель, блок задержки, инвертор, вход которого подключен к выходу блока выделения основного тона, а выход — к тактовому входу запоминающего регистра и через блок задержки к входу установки в начальное состояние блока измерения периода, причем счетный вход счетчика адреса подключен к выходу компаратора, а выходы — к первой группе входов запоминающего устройсства, вторая группа входов которого подключена к выходам программатора, а выходы — к входам цифроаналогового преобразователя, выход которого соединен с входом усилителя, управляемого напряжением, управляющий вход которого подключен к выходу блока выделения и формирования огибающей, вход которого подключен к выходу предварительного усйлителя, группа входов — к выходам блока выбора огибающей, а выход усилителя, управляемого напряжением, подключен к последовательно соединенным полосовому фильтру, переключателю тембра и суммирующему усилителю.

1746400 (I-)PfH .Составитель Л.Клевцова

Редактор Н.Химчук Техред M,MGðãåíòàë Корректор С.Черни

Заказ 2397 Тираж Подписнсе

ВНИИПИ Государственного комитета по изобретениям и открытиям при ГКНТ СССР

113035, Москва, Ж-35, Раушская наб., 4/5

Производственно-издательский комбинат "Патент", г. ужгород, ул.Гагарина, 101